Call to Artists for Portable Artwork Collection

Professional artists who live in Washington state’s Pierce, King, Kitsap or Thurston counties can submit applications now through July 30, 2015 to have existing portable pieces of artwork considered for purchase for the City of Tacoma’s Municipal Art Collection. Portable works can include two-dimensional pieces and small scale three-dimensional pieces that fall within certain eligibility guidelines. Up to $20,000 in total artwork purchases will be made with no one artwork costing more than $3,000. 

“Artwork enlivens public spaces, celebrates the diversity of our citizens, and underscores the City’s commitment to supporting a vibrant community,” said City Arts Administrator Amy McBride.

The City maintains over 240 diverse pieces of public art, which can be found in virtually every neighborhood in Tacoma. Portable pieces of artwork in the City’s Municipal Art Collection are installed in public spaces throughout City buildings with the goal of improving the quality of the work environment, creating community dialogue and supporting local artists.
